澳门葡亰娱乐场手机版-澳门新葡亰手机娱乐网址


素数是什么(素数是什么意思)

文章发布时间:2020-01-05 13:01:33
回收

素数是什么

素数又叫质数(prime number),有无限个。质数定义为在大于1的自然数中,除了1和它本身以外不再有其他因数。

质数具有许多独特的性质:

(1)质数p的约数只有两个:1和p。

(2)初等数学基本定理:任一大于1的自然数,要么本身是质数,要么可以分解为几个质数之积,且这种分解是唯一的。

(3)质数的个数是无限的。

(4)质数的个数公式是不减函数。

(5)若n为正整数,在到之间至少有一个质数。

(6)若n为大于或等于2的正整数,在n到之间至少有一个质数。

(7)若质数p为不超过n()的最大质数,则。

(8)所有大于10的质数中,个位数只有1,3,7,9。

逆素数:

顺着读与逆着读都是素数的数。如1949与9491,3011与1103,1453与3541等。无重逆素数是数字都不重复的逆素数。如13与31,17与71,37与73,79与97,107与701等。

循环下降素数与循环上升素数:

按1——9这9个数码反序或正序相连而成的素数(9和1相接)。如:43,1987,76543,23,23456789,1234567891。现在找到的最大一个是28位的数:1234567891234567891234567891。

由一些特殊数码组成的数:

如31,331,3331,33331,333331,3333331,以及33333331都是素数,但下一个333333331却是一个合数。特别著名的是全由1组成的素数。把由连续n个1组成的数记为Rn,则R2=11是一个素数,后来发现R19、R23、R317都是素数。

素数研究是数论中最古老、也是最基本的部分,其中集中了看上去极为简单、却几十年甚至几百年都难以解决的大量问题。除了”哥德巴赫猜想”等几个著名问题外,还有许多问题至今未解决。

-质数

素数是什么意思

素数又叫质数(prime number),有无限个。质数定义为在大于1的自然数中,除了1和它本身以外不再有其他因数。

质数具有许多独特的性质:

(1)质数p的约数只有两个:1和p。

(2)初等数学基本定理:任一大于1的自然数,要么本身是质数,要么可以分解为几个质数之积,且这种分解是唯一的。

(3)质数的个数是无限的。

(4)质数的个数公式是不减函数。

(5)若n为正整数,在到之间至少有一个质数。

(6)若n为大于或等于2的正整数,在n到之间至少有一个质数。

(7)若质数p为不超过n()的最大质数,则。

(8)所有大于10的质数中,个位数只有1,3,7,9。

逆素数:

顺着读与逆着读都是素数的数。如1949与9491,3011与1103,1453与3541等。无重逆素数是数字都不重复的逆素数。如13与31,17与71,37与73,79与97,107与701等。

循环下降素数与循环上升素数:

按1——9这9个数码反序或正序相连而成的素数(9和1相接)。如:43,1987,76543,23,23456789,1234567891。现在找到的最大一个是28位的数:1234567891234567891234567891。

由一些特殊数码组成的数:

如31,331,3331,33331,333331,3333331,以及33333331都是素数,但下一个333333331却是一个合数。特别著名的是全由1组成的素数。把由连续n个1组成的数记为Rn,则R2=11是一个素数,后来发现R19、R23、R317都是素数。

素数研究是数论中最古老、也是最基本的部分,其中集中了看上去极为简单、却几十年甚至几百年都难以解决的大量问题。除了”哥德巴赫猜想”等几个著名问题外,还有许多问题至今未解决。

-质数

素数和质数的区别

质数又称素数。指在一个大于1的自然数中,除了1和此整数自身外,没法被其他自然数整除的数。换句话说,只有两个正因数(1和自己)的自然数即为素数。比1大但不是素数的数称为合数。1和0既非素数也非合数。合数是由若干个质数相乘而得到的。所以,质数是合数的基础,没有质数就没有合数。这也说明了前面所提到的质数在数论中有着重要地位。历史上曾将1也包含在质数之内,但后来为了算术基本定理,最终1被数学家排除在质数之外,而从高等代数的角度来看,1是乘法单位元,也不能算在质数之内,并且,所有的合数都可由若干个质数相乘而得到。

素数c语言程序

#include

int main()

{

    int a=0;  

    int num=0;

int i;  

    printf(“输入一个整数:”);

    scanf(“%d”,&num);

    for(i=2;i<num;i++){

        if(num%i==0){

            a++; 

        }

    }

    if(a==0){

        printf(“%d是素数。\n”, num);

    }else{

        printf(“%d不是素数。\n”, num);

    }

    return 0;

}

质数又称素数。一个大于1的自然数,除了1和它自身外,不能被其他自然数整除的数叫做质数;否则称为合数。

基本算法:若 k%m==0 则说明 k 不是素数。

判断整数n是否为素数——采用枚举法求解。

采用枚举算法解题的基本思路:

(1)确定枚举对象、枚举范围和判定条件;

(2)枚举可能的解,验证是否是问题的解。

枚举算法的一般结构:while循环。

合数是什么

合数指自然数中除了能被1和本身整除外,还能被其他数(0除外)整除的数。与之相对的是质数,而1既不属于质数也不属于合数。最小的合数是4。其中,完全数与相亲数是以它为基础的。

1、合数的一种方法为计算其质因数的个数。一个有两个质因数的合数称为半质数,有三个质因数的合数则称为楔形数。在一些的应用中,亦可以将合数分为有奇数的质因数的合数及有偶数的质因数的合数。

2、合数可分为奇合数和偶合数,也能基本合数(能被2或3整除的),分阴性合数(6N-1)和阳性合数(6N+1),还能分双因子合数和多因子合数。

1、合数可分成基本合数(能被2和3 整除的),阴性合数(加1能被6整除的)和阳性合数(减1能被6整除的)。阴性数在以下式中可以确定是阴性上合数和阴性下合数还是阴性素数。

2、自然数用以计量事物的件数或表示事物次序的数。即用数码0,1,2,3,4,……所表示的数。表示物体个数的数叫自然数,自然数由0开始,一个接一个,组成一个无穷的集体。自然数有有序性,无限性。分为偶数和奇数,合数和质数等。

3、质数又称素数。一个大于1的自然数,除了1和它自身外,不能整除其他自然数的数叫做质数;否则称为合数。质数的个数是无穷的。

4、所有大于2的偶数都是合数;所有大于5的奇数中,个位为5的都是合数;除0以外,所有个位为0的自然数都是合数;所有个位为4,6,8的自然数都是合数;最小的(偶)合数为4,最小的奇合数为9。

_合数  _自然数  _质数

继续阅读
XML 地图 | Sitemap 地图